2. Durability: Steel vs. Plastic in Construction


One of the most significant advantages of steel fittings is their **durability**. Steel is inherently resistant to wear and tear, making it suitable for both indoor and outdoor environments. Unlike plastic, which can degrade over time due to exposure to UV rays, extreme temperatures, and moisture, steel maintains its integrity even in harsh conditions.
**Corrosion Resistance**
Modern steel fittings often undergo galvanization or are made from stainless steel, which enhances their corrosion resistance. This feature allows steel fittings to withstand weather elements without compromising their functionality. On the other hand, plastic fittings can become brittle and crack, especially when exposed to extreme temperatures.

3. The Strength of Steel Fittings


Another prominent advantage of using steel fittings is their **strength**. Steel has a high tensile strength, which allows it to bear significant loads without deforming. This characteristic is crucial in construction projects where structural integrity is paramount.
**Load-Bearing Capacity**
Steel fittings can handle heavy pipes and equipment, ensuring that the overall structure remains stable and secure. In contrast, plastic fittings may struggle under heavy loads, leading to potential failures in critical applications.

5. Environmental Impact: Steel vs. Plastic


In an era where sustainability is a growing concern, the environmental impact of materials used in construction cannot be overlooked.
**Recyclability of Steel**
Steel is 100% recyclable, and recycled steel requires significantly less energy to produce than new steel. This makes steel fittings a more environmentally friendly choice compared to plastic, which is often not recyclable and contributes to landfill waste. By opting for steel fittings, builders can contribute to a more sustainable future.

6. Safety Considerations in Construction Materials


Safety is paramount in construction, and steel fittings provide excellent safety features that plastic fittings often cannot match.
**Fire Resistance**
Steel is non-combustible, meaning it does not ignite or contribute to the spread of fire. This property is crucial in ensuring the safety of structures in case of fire incidents. In contrast, plastic can burn, releasing toxic fumes that pose a danger to occupants and emergency responders.
**Impact Resistance**
The impact resistance of steel fittings makes them less likely to break under stress, reducing the risk of accidents. This characteristic is especially crucial in high-traffic areas or locations where fittings may be exposed to heavy machinery.

10. Frequently Asked Questions


1. Are steel fittings more expensive than plastic fittings?


While the initial purchase price of steel fittings may be higher, their long-term durability and lower maintenance costs make them a more economical choice over time.

2. Can steel fittings be used in residential plumbing?


Yes, steel fittings are suitable for residential plumbing and are often used in high-pressure systems where reliability is essential.

3. How do steel fittings compare to plastic in terms of weight?


Steel fittings are generally heavier than plastic fittings, which can influence transportation and installation but contributes to their durability and strength.

4. Are there any environmental benefits to using steel fittings?


Yes, steel is 100% recyclable, making it a more sustainable option compared to plastic, which often ends up in landfills.

5. How can I ensure the longevity of steel fittings?


Regular inspections and maintenance, ensuring proper installation, and protecting against corrosion can significantly increase the lifespan of steel fittings.
